Microplastics in Birds’ Lungs Raise Urgent Health Concerns

Speckled bird perched on branch with green foliage background.

Microplastics in Our Environment: A New Front in Health Research

A groundbreaking study conducted by researchers from the University of Texas at Arlington has unveiled alarming findings regarding microplastics in wildlife. This research is the first to confirm the presence of microplastics in the lungs of birds, a crucial warning sign about the health of our environment and, potentially, our own health. Historically, microplastics have been detected in marine life and human samples, raising concerns about their pervasive nature.

Birds as Environmental Sentinels

Shane DuBay, co-author of the study, emphasizes that birds are vital indicators of environmental health. Their presence and health can reveal critical information about pollution levels in ecosystems shared with humans. By examining lung samples from 56 birds across 51 species, the team found an average of 221 microplastic particles per species. The findings underscore how air pollution from microplastics can infiltrate ecosystems, impacting not only birds but potentially all air-breathing organisms, including humans.

The Implications of Microplastics on Health

The implications of this study extend beyond avian biology. With an average of 416 microplastic particles per gram of lung tissue identified, researchers warn that these contaminants may lead to health issues such as respiratory problems, cancer, and heart disease. The specific plastics found included common materials like chlorinated polyethylene and butadiene rubber, often associated with industrial waste and vehicle tire pollutants. This revelation prompts serious discussions about the unseen health risks posed by microplastics that we may also be inhaling.

The Broader Picture: Microplastics as Environmental Pollutants

The discovery of these pollutants in birds ties into a larger narrative about the rising threat of microplastic contamination in our air. Research indicates that microplastics may not only travel through the air but could also disrupt weather patterns, with ongoing studies suggesting their potential to influence climate dynamics. This makes addressing microplastic pollution not just an ecological concern, but a public health imperative.

How This New Carbon Material Could Revolutionize Carbon Capture Costs

Update Revolutionizing Carbon Capture: A Breakthrough Material As global warming continues to threaten our planet, innovative solutions to capture carbon dioxide (CO₂) have become paramount. Recent research highlights a groundbreaking carbon material designed to enhance carbon capture technology, presenting a more affordable pathway for industries to mitigate their emissions. This new method not only paves the way for cost reductions but also signals significant advancements in the science of carbon capture. Understanding the New Carbon Material The innovative carbon material combines the benefits of existing technologies while addressing cost barriers that have hindered previous advancements. Traditional carbon capture methods often involve expensive infrastructure and materials, making wide-scale implementation challenging. However, by utilizing versatile and common materials in a new way, this research transforms how industries can deploy carbon capture systems. Lowering Costs: The Economics of Carbon Capture The pressing need for effective carbon capture solutions is underscored by the detailed studies revealing significant cost savings. For instance, recent findings from Georgia Tech show that integrating cold energy from liquefied natural gas (LNG) systems can drop the cost of capturing one metric ton of CO₂ to as low as $70, a dramatic decrease from methods that often exceed $200. This trend is echoed by researchers at MIT, who discovered that modifying solutions with common compounds can enhance CO₂ absorption rates while operating at lower temperatures. Benefits of Using Common Materials in Carbon Capture One notable advantage of the new materials is their compatibility with existing industrial processes. The new carbon capture technologies are implemented using affordable materials like zeolites and potassium carbonate, which are readily available and widely used in various industrial applications. This accessibility empowers industries ranging from petrochemicals to cement production to upgrade their carbon capture capabilities without considerable investment in novel technologies. Bringing Carbon Capture Technologies to Humid Regions Additionally, the approach allows for carbon capture technologies to be deployed in a broader range of climates, particularly humid regions where traditional systems struggle. By leveraging the cold temperatures necessary for the direct air capture (DAC) processes, this method ensures that areas previously deemed unsuitable for carbon capture can participate in sustainability efforts, effectively expanding the geographic reach of carbon mitigation strategies.
